Transaction 26c785afd15fa69a128756bc34e5bf79f1b65512e3b436ebfd3c7d033ed6411f
1 Input
1 Output
-
26c785afd15fa69a128756bc34e5bf79f1b65512e3b436ebfd3c7d033ed6411f:0
- value
- 1093000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4ceb4ddaea2543794b0977aaa24ac17a748096ee OP_EQUAL
- address
- 38hjALfXquRSEsHgPugXKukFN4PUZ6Qpm9